Xbox and PS3 not showing media

I'm having a problem getting all my files that I have on my WD Elements 1TB hard drive to show up on any console. My current set up includes a VM Super hub (put in modem mode), a Netgear WNDR3700 router which has a USB port that the HD connects to.

I can see/watch/play all the folders on the drive if I'm using my computer or strangely when I'm using WMC on my xbox. If I try to view them by by any other means (media server) only one folder shows up and worst still only a couple of items are in it??

I have the same problem on both my xbox and PS3?? All media works fine if I put it on a stick and plug it in so I'm at a loss.

Any ideas?

Re: Xbox and PS3 not showing media

2 ideas.

1 - is media share enabled on pc? if so have you added all the directories you want to share with xbox to the windows media player library?

2 - use a third party dlna server software. Id recomend tvercity http://tversity.com/ install on your pctell it what folders you wish to share then xbox and ps3 can connect to the tversity server no problem. check their website for more info if needed. another advantage itll play media formats not normally supported by xbox and ps3.
